Synopsis

The Bundy hall grew derelict and largely unused since its establishment in 1954. The once quintessential community venue ran into tough times in 2012 with the local council closing its doors, seemingly forever. After a lot of community fundraising and people like Paul volunteering the doors were re-opened, however, the hard work didn’t stop there. Paul has dedicated his time, effort and labour to bring the establishment back to a functioning location for the surrounding community to enjoy music and events every week. Paul and the Bundy Hall is a short documentary piece that depicts hard work paying off and the important sense of community that exists within the rural areas of East Gippsland
